Grand Central Burger Bar
Grand Central Burger Bar has been inspected four times since 2023. The most recent report on file is from Dec 8, 2025. Diners can read the low risk label as a sign that recent inspections have gone well.
Recent inspections have found fewer violations than earlier ones, averaging around three violations lately and about 10 violations before that.
Compared to the broader Miami restaurant scene, where the average is 74, this is a stronger showing. The record reflects steady performance over time.

Frequently Asked Questions
When was Grand Central Burger Bar last inspected?
The most recent health inspection at Grand Central Burger Bar on file is from Dec 8, 2025. The public record contains four inspections in total.
How does Grand Central Burger Bar compare to other restaurants in Miami?
Grand Central Burger Bar most recently scored 82 out of 100, which is higher than the Miami average of 74.
Has Grand Central Burger Bar's inspection record improved over time?
Yes. Recent inspections at Grand Central Burger Bar have averaged around three violations per visit, down from roughly 10 earlier in the record.
What does a low risk rating mean?
A low risk rating at Grand Central Burger Bar means inspectors found minimal or no significant issues at the most recent visit. Most facilities at this tier have a clean recent inspection report.
How often is Grand Central Burger Bar inspected?
Based on the inspection history on file, Grand Central Burger Bar is inspected around two times per year on average.
